Foreigners Affairs Service inspectors once again uncover illegal housing of migrants in Sarajevo

FENA Sanda Hrkić, Photo: Foreigners Affairs Service of BiH

SARAJEVO, September 17 (FENA) – Inspectors from the Foreigners Affairs Service of BiH continued their intensified activities and, with the assistance of the Ministry of Internal Affairs of the Sarajevo Canton, conducted an inspection of a residential property in the Stari Grad municipality, specifically in the Vratnik neighborhood, which was being used illegally to accommodate foreign nationals.
